The Lowe Fund supports Colorado nonprofits advancing research, training, and education to improve opportunities and quality of life for people with cerebral palsy and developmental disabilities.
Funder: Denver Foundation
Due Dates: August 17, 2026 (Fall cycle) | March 16, 2027 (Spring cycle)
Funding Amounts: Grants range from $10,000 to $25,000 per award; two cycles per year.
Summary: Supports Colorado nonprofits advancing training, education, and research for individuals with cerebral palsy, developmental disabilities, and related disorders.
Key Information: Organizations may apply once per year; eligibility restricted by service area and organizational budget size.
The Lowe Fund, managed by the Denver Foundation since 1994, provides grant funding to Colorado-based nonprofits focused on training, education, and research related to cerebral palsy, developmental disabilities, and other nervous and muscular diseases and disorders. The fund is dedicated to improving the lives of individuals with these conditions by supporting organizations that promote social connections, physical health, and meaningful opportunities for employment, training, and education.
